Jordan Alan Taylor
Our sweet son, brother, grandson, nephew, cousin and friend, Jordan Alan Taylor, 13, passed away on Thursday, February 17, 2022 in his home surrounded by his loving family.
Jordan was currently attending the 7th grade at the Adele C. Young Intermediate School. He loved attending school, mostly to see his friends. He was so smart and could memorize things quickly. Math, science and history were his favorite subjects. His English teacher noticed his love for books and started asking him for book ideas for her classes. Wonderful teachers inspired his love for continued learning. His Aunt Amber started his addiction to problem solving at an early age by playing math games. He would ask her for more problems to solve in his head on a regular basis.
Jordan was a member of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ints where he was recently ordained to the office of teacher. He enjoyed being a part of his young men's group as they participated in weekly activities, service and baptisms for the dead. We are so thankful for the many people who helped strengthen and teach Jordan the gospel. He shared his testimony through loving actions and words with all those he came in contact with.
Jordan's favorite past time was playing and being with family and friends. He enjoyed vacationing with family; going to the beach, Disney, Harry Potter in Universal and yearly Park City and Yellowstone vacations. At a young age, Jordan had expensive taste in food. His favorites were steak, shrimp, brisket and anything smoked. Most days were spent at home with his brothers and sister. He was an amazing big brother and his mom's right hand. He loved to swim, ride bikes and play football and basketball. His friend wrote to Jordan, "In flag football and at school you never tore people down you always complimented and built everyone up". He brought so much love and joy into our lives and to all who were around him.
During the last months of life, Jordan fought cancer with bravery and unwavering faith in God's plan for him. All the while, he never complained as he went through countless procedures and treatments. We love our Jordan. He is our Hero and will always be in our hearts. The family would like to thank the Neuro Oncology Unit and surgeons at Primary Children's Medical Center for their loving care of Jordan.
Jordan was born on October 4, 2008 in Murray, Utah. He is survived by his parents, Barry and Katrina Ricks; three siblings, Tayson (6), Hadley (4), and Holden Ricks (7 mos); father, Michael Taylor and his grandparents, Bevan and Laura Wasden, Alysia Ricks and Lynmari Taylor.
Jordan was preceded in death by two grandfathers, Merle Ricks and Alan Richard Taylor.
